Immunoglobulin class and subclass profile of the Ro/SS-A autoantibody response.

Abstract

We have developed an enzyme-linked immunosorbent assay (ELISA) for autoantibody to Ro/SS-A antigen (anti-Ro/SS-A) in order to more fully characterize the autoimmune response that occurs to this antigen in patients with subacute cutaneous lupus erythematosus (SCLE). The microtiter plate-immobilized, biochemically purified Ro/SS-A antigen reacted with anti-Ro/SS-A antibody, but not with other closely related specificities (anti-La/SS-B, anti-SM, anti-U1-RNP) or normal sera. The optimal pH of antigen-antibody reaction in this ELISA was 7.2. The binding of sera containing anti-Ro/SS-A was inhibited 80% by preincubation with the same amount of Ro/SS-A antigen used for coating the plate. Although 11 of the 14 (79%) SCLE sera studied had precipitating anti-Ro/SS-A antibody by immunodiffusion, 13 (93%) sera had abnormally elevated IgG, IgA, or IgM ELISA binding levels. A good correlation between IgG anti-Ro/SS-A ELISA binding levels and immunodiffusion titers was observed (r - 0.8588, p less than or equal to 0.001) suggesting that IgG is the major anti-Ro/SS-A antibody class detected by double immunodiffusion, Sera with a combination of high rheumatoid factor levels (latex 3+ or higher) and high anti-Ro/SS-A titers (1:8 or higher in immunodiffusion) tended to give an abnormally high IgM anti-Ro/SS-A ELISA binding levels. After rheumatoid factor activity was removed by absorption with heat-aggregated human IgG, a 50% decrease in IgM anti-Ro/SS-A ELISA binding was noted. On the other hand, absorption of rheumatoid factor-negative sera that contained high IgM anti-Ro/SS-A binding activity did not significantly decrease ELISA binding levels. Prednisone and 6-azathioprine reduced the level of IgG anti-Ro/SS-A autoantibody in sera of treated SCLE patients by 50%. The IgG subclass profile of anti-Ro/SS-A autoantibody was analyzed by using mouse monoclonal antibodies specific for the 4 human IgG subclasses. Of anti-Ro/SS-A positive SCLE sera, 91% had predominantly IgG1 subclass autoantibody. The coexistence of IgM and IgG anti-Ro/SS-A autoantibody and the predominance of the IgG1 subclass is compatible with the possibility that this autoantibody response is under T-cell control. The predominance of IgG1 in the autoimmune response to Ro/SS-A antigen in SCLE patients is consistent with the hypothesis that antibody dependent cell mediated cytotoxicity could be an important immunologic effector mechanism in this disorder.

摘要

我们开发了一种用于检测抗Ro/SS-A抗原自身抗体(抗Ro/SS-A)的酶联免疫吸附测定(ELISA),以便更全面地描述亚急性皮肤型红斑狼疮(SCLE)患者针对该抗原发生的自身免疫反应。微量滴定板固定的、经生化纯化的Ro/SS-A抗原与抗Ro/SS-A抗体发生反应,但不与其他密切相关的特异性抗体(抗La/SS-B、抗SM、抗U1-RNP)或正常血清发生反应。该ELISA中抗原-抗体反应的最佳pH值为7.2。含有抗Ro/SS-A的血清与用于包被平板的等量Ro/SS-A抗原预孵育后,其结合被抑制80%。尽管在研究的14份SCLE血清中有11份(79%)通过免疫扩散检测到有沉淀性抗Ro/SS-A抗体,但13份(93%)血清的IgG、IgA或IgM ELISA结合水平异常升高。观察到IgG抗Ro/SS-A ELISA结合水平与免疫扩散滴度之间有良好的相关性(r = 0.8588,p≤0.001),这表明IgG是双免疫扩散检测到的主要抗Ro/SS-A抗体类别。类风湿因子水平高(乳胶凝集试验3+或更高)且抗Ro/SS-A滴度高(免疫扩散中为1:8或更高)的血清往往会出现异常高的IgM抗Ro/SS-A ELISA结合水平。用热聚集的人IgG吸收去除类风湿因子活性后,IgM抗Ro/SS-A ELISA结合水平降低了50%。另一方面,吸收含有高IgM抗Ro/SS-A结合活性的类风湿因子阴性血清,ELISA结合水平没有明显降低。泼尼松和6-硫唑嘌呤使接受治疗的SCLE患者血清中IgG抗Ro/SS-A自身抗体水平降低了50%。使用针对4种人IgG亚类的小鼠单克隆抗体分析抗Ro/SS-A自身抗体的IgG亚类谱。在抗Ro/SS-A阳性的SCLE血清中,91%主要为IgG1亚类自身抗体。IgM和IgG抗Ro/SS-A自身抗体的共存以及IgG1亚类占优势与这种自身抗体反应受T细胞控制的可能性相符。SCLE患者对Ro/SS-A抗原的自身免疫反应中IgG1占优势与抗体依赖性细胞介导的细胞毒性可能是该疾病重要的免疫效应机制这一假说一致。
